At the end of week 16 the Canadian government ended the strike at the Canadian National Railway Co (CN) with the enactment of the so-called “Railway Continuation Act, 2007”. The United Transportation Union - Canada (UTU) called on its members to end the strike on the same day on 19 April. The latest strike at ...
